François de herain (1877-1962) is a french painter, sculptor and engraver. the drawing depicts an elderly woman making her way to the church square at the chapel of the penitents in les baux de provence, near the french riviera. This secular penitent confraternity constructed the chapel in the mid-17th century. Originally intended to house the bodies of confraternity members in its underground vaults, the chapel fell into ruins but was restored in 1937. The artist draws an analogy between the woman's old age and the dilapidated state of the chapel. the lady, assisted by her cane, is heading towards the dilapidated chapel and the cross. It is a poignant representation of aging and life, where the painter captures the beauty in the simultaneous decay of the woman and the chapel. etching pencil signed, numbered and titled. #17 of 75 . It is signed at the bottom right. A drawn portrait by françois de herain is on display at the musée d'orsay in paris. françois de hérain was appointed a knight of the national order of the legion of honor by decree on october 21, 1932, and promoted to officer of the same order by decree on august 24, 1955 dimension of the drawing : 24,5cm x 18cm this piece has an attribution mark, i am sure that it is completely authentic and take full responsibility for any authenticity issues arising from misattribution
